Abraham Jeylan,
Eshetu Wondimu and Gebregziabher Gebremariam will represent Ethiopia
in the discipline on the opening day of the event.
Bekele has also
pulled out of the 5,000 metres, meaning that he will not be competing
in the event in Addis Ababa at all.
His next track
appearance is scheduled for May 24th at the FBK Games in Hengelo,
Netherlands, where he will run the 5,000 metres.
The action in
Addis Ababa began with the decathlon in good conditions and temperatures
of around 22°C.
The fastest
time in four heats of the womens 100 metres was 11.55,
set by title defender Vida Anim of Ghana as all the favourites
advanced.
The three finals
to be run on the first day are the mens 10,000 metres,
mens shot put men and womens hammer throw.
